See the License for the // specific language governing permissions and limitations // under the License. // // Code generated from specification version 9.1.0: DO NOT EDIT package esapi import ( "context" "fmt" "io" "net/http" "strconv" "strings" ) func newMLGetOverallBucketsFunc(t Transport) MLGetOverallBuckets { return func(job_id string, o ...func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est)) (*Response, error) { var r = MLGetOverallBucketsRequest{JobID: job_id} for _, f := range o { f(&r) } if transport, ok := t.(Instrumented); ok { r.Instrument = transport.InstrumentationEnabled() } return r.Do(r.ctx, t) } } // ----- API Definition ------------------------------------------------------- // MLGetOverallBuckets - Retrieves overall bucket results that summarize the bucket results of multiple anomaly detection jobs. // // See full documentation at https://www.elastic.co/guide/en/elasticsearch/reference/current/ml-get-overall-buckets.html. type MLGetOverallBuckets func(job_id string, o ...func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est)) (*Response, error) // MLGetOverallBucketsRequest configures the ML Get Overall Buckets API request. type MLGetOverallBucketsRequest struct { Body io.Reader JobID string AllowNoMatch *bool BucketSpan string End string ExcludeInterim *bool OverallScore interface{} Start string TopN *int Pretty bool Human bool ErrorTrace bool FilterPath []string Header http.Header ctx context.Context Instrument Instrumentation } // Do executes the request and returns response or error. func (r M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) Do(providedCtx context.Context, transport Transport) (*Response, error) { var ( method string path strings.Builder params map[string]string ctx context.Context ) if instrument, ok := r.Instrument.(Instrumentation); ok { ctx = instrument.Start(providedCtx, "ml.get_overall_buckets") defer instrument.Close(ctx) } if ctx == nil { ctx = providedCtx } method = "POST" path.Grow(7 + 1 + len("_ml") + 1 + len("anomaly_detectors") + 1 + len(r.JobID) + 1 + len("results") + 1 + len("overall_buckets")) path.WriteString("http://") path.WriteString("/") path.WriteString("_ml") path.WriteString("/") path.WriteString("anomaly_detectors") path.WriteString("/") path.WriteString(r.JobID) if instrument, ok := r.Instrument.(Instrumentation); ok { instrument.RecordPathPart(ctx, "job_id", r.JobID) } path.WriteString("/") path.WriteString("results") path.WriteString("/") path.WriteString("overall_buckets") params = make(map[string]string) if r.AllowNoMatch != nil { params["allow_no_match"] = strconv.FormatBool(*r.AllowNoMatch) } if r.BucketSpan != "" { params["bucket_span"] = r.BucketSpan } if r.End != "" { params["end"] = r.End } if r.ExcludeInterim != nil { params["exclude_interim"] = strconv.FormatBool(*r.ExcludeInterim) } if r.OverallScore != nil { params["overall_score"] = fmt.Sprintf("%v", r.OverallScore) } if r.Start != "" { params["start"] = r.Start } if r.TopN != nil { params["top_n"] = strconv.FormatInt(int64(*r.TopN), 10) } if r.Pretty { params["pretty"] = "true" } if r.Human { params["human"] = "true" } if r.ErrorTrace { params["error_trace"] = "true" } if len(r.FilterPath) > 0 { params["filter_path"] = strings.Join(r.FilterPath, ",") } req, err := newRequest(method, path.String(), r.Body) if err != nil { if instrument, ok := r.Instrument.(Instrumentation); ok { instrument.RecordError(ctx, err) } return nil, err } if len(params) > 0 { q := req.URL.Query() for k, v := range params { q.Set(k, v) } req.URL.RawQuery = q.Encode() } if len(r.Header) > 0 { if len(req.Header) == 0 { req.Header = r.Header } else { for k, vv := range r.Header { for _, v := range vv { req.Header.Add(k, v) } } } } if r.Body != nil && req.Header.Get(headerContentType) == "" { req.Header[headerContentType] = headerContentTypeJSON } if ctx != nil { req = req.WithContext(ctx) } if instrument, ok := r.Instrument.(Instrumentation); ok { instrument.BeforeRequest(req, "ml.get_overall_buckets") if reader := instrument.RecordRequestBody(ctx, "ml.get_overall_buckets", r.Body); reader != nil { req.Body = reader } } res, err := transport.Perform(req) if instrument, ok := r.Instrument.(Instrumentation); ok { instrument.AfterRequest(req, "elasticsearch", "ml.get_overall_buckets") } if err != nil { if instrument, ok := r.Instrument.(Instrumentation); ok { instrument.RecordError(ctx, err) } return nil, err } response := Response{ StatusCode: res.StatusCode, Body: res.Body, Header: res.Header, } return &response, nil } // WithContext sets the request context.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ithContext(v context.Context)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.ctx = v } } // WithBody - Overall bucket selection details if not provided in URI.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ithBody(v io.Reader)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.Body = v } } // WithAllowNoMatch - whether to ignore if a wildcard expression matches no jobs. (this includes `_all` string or when no jobs have been specified). func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ithAllowNoMatch(v bool)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.AllowNoMatch = &v } } // WithBucketSpan - the span of the overall buckets. defaults to the longest job bucket_span.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ithBucketSpan(v string)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.BucketSpan = v } } // WithEnd - returns overall buckets with timestamps earlier than this time.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ithEnd(v string)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.End = v } } // WithExcludeInterim - if true overall buckets that include interim buckets will be excluded.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ithExcludeInterim(v bool)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.ExcludeInterim = &v } } // WithOverallScore - returns overall buckets with overall scores higher than this value.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ithOverallScore(v interface{})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.OverallScore = v } } // WithStart - returns overall buckets with timestamps after this time.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ithStart(v string)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.Start = v } } // WithTopN - the number of top job bucket scores to be used in the overall_score calculation.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ithTopN(v int)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.TopN = &v } } // WithPretty makes the response body pretty-printed.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ithPretty() func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.Pretty = true } } // WithHuman makes statistical values human-readable.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ithHuman() func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.Human = true } } // WithErrorTrace includes the stack trace for errors in the response body.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ithErrorTrace() func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.ErrorTrace = true } } // WithFilterPath filters the properties of the response body.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ithFilterPath(v ...string)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{ r.FilterPath = v } } // WithHeader adds the headers to the HTTP request.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ithHeader(h map[string]string)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{ if r.Header == nil { r.Header = make(http.Header) } for k, v := range h { r.Header.Add(k, v) } } } // WithOpaqueID adds the X-Opaque-Id header to the HTTP request. func (f MLGetOverallBuckets) WithOpaqueID(s string) func(*M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{ return func(r *MLGetOverallBucketsRequest) { if r.Header == nil { r.Header = make(http.Header) } r.Header.Set("X-Opaque-Id", s) } }
